Size matters

Samsung has released the latest TVs from The Wall line, claiming to be the largest and at the same time the most expensive in the world. The cost of one such TV can reach $1.7 million (108.5 million rubles at the Central Bank exchange rate as of December 6, 2021), and even the most compact of them can hardly find a place in the average apartment.

The Wall series (“Wall” - English) at the time of presentation consisted of only three models, each of which exactly corresponds to the name of the line. The basic version has a diagonal of 146 inches (365 cm), the middle version has a diagonal of 219 inches (548 cm), and the older version has an incredible 292 inches (730 cm).


Samsung The Wall in the home interior

The first country in which Samsung began selling The Wall TVs was India, and the Korean vendor did not specify release dates in other regions. For buyers from India, such a TV will cost a minimum of $490 thousand for the younger model and a maximum of $1.7 million for the older one - the price of a 219-inch TV is unknown. The price does not include taxes.

How do prices stack up for premium models?

A premium TV can cost as much as a Mercedes Benz S-Class and a Porsche Cayman S combined. And why? The price depends on factors such as:

  • diagonal;
  • image quality;
  • availability of additional functions.

More expensive than standard floor panels are ultra-thin wall panels (usually 1 cm thick) with a resolution of 4K and 4K+. Screens with a concave plane are more expensive than their flat counterparts.

Huge (and fragile) panels have their own difficulties in transportation and installation - not every panel will fit through standard doorways. The price of an expensive TV can be significantly affected by a luxury remote control with features such as:

  • fingerprint recognition;
  • streaming system,
  • protection from moisture;
  • other technical innovations.

A “luxury” image implies a “luxury” sound, so Dolby systems or special systems from the manufacturer are often used.

Samsung's market positioning and plans

Samsung has divided the entire The Wall series into two separate lines - Luxury and Pro, where the first is aimed at ordinary consumers, and the second is aimed at the corporate segment of the market. At the same time, the company did not go into detail about the differences between them; it did not specify which of the two lines each of the demonstrated TVs belonged to. It is possible that such a division is a foundation for the future, in which there may be more The Wall TVs.


Samsung The Wall in the office

Samsung understands that there will not be a huge demand for the current The Wall models - first of all because of their size and cost, and secondly because of the limited geography of distribution. However, the company still has certain plans for sales.

Sethi, vice president of Samsung India for consumer electronics , the company plans to sell 25-30 such TVs by the end of 2021. “We are confident of stable demand for The Wall TVs in India. There are 140 billionaires and more than 950 multimillionaires in this country,” Sethi noted.

Samsung's plans include increasing sales of The Wall - from 25-30 TVs in 2021 to 100 units by the end of 2021. Punit Sethi also suggested that by the end of 2022 the total number of units sold will reach 200.

Technical features

The Wall series itself is not new - Samsung first showed it to the general public almost two years ago, in January 2021. At that time, company representatives demonstrated only the 146-inch model - the other two remained “behind the scenes”.

Premiere of Samsung The Wall with a diagonal of 146 inches

All TVs in the line are based on MicroLED technology, which Apple is now showing interest in for possible use in its next-generation laptops and desktops. This technology involves the use of microscopic LEDs in the screen panel, with the size of each of them not exceeding several microns, and this is much smaller than the LEDs in modern LED TVs.

Unlike traditional LCD TVs, models with MicroLED do not require additional backlighting, since each pixel of such a screen emits light independently, without the need for color filters. Due to this, despite their gigantic size, The Wall TVs consume minimal energy.

Similar to OLED technology, MicroLED displays provide high brightness, wide dynamic range, minimal inertia with huge contrast ratios.

All The Wall TVs, according to Samsung representatives, have a modular system, which in the future may lead to the emergence of both even larger and, conversely, more compact models with dimensions familiar to most consumers. The design of the TVs consists of individual frameless 9.37-inch customized MicroLED modules.

Basic Specifications

The most affordable representative of the series supports 4K resolution, the middle-priced model displays images in 6K, and the older version – in 8K. All TVs are equipped with a proprietary Quantum Processor Flex processor, designed to optimize the image and fit it to such impressive diagonals.


The Wall modular TV consists of many individual MicroLED displays

The stated service life of the LEDs used in these TVs is 100 thousand hours or approximately 11.4 years. The refresh rate here reaches 120 Hz, and the maximum brightness is 2000 nits.

The thickness of any of the three The Wall TVs does not exceed 30 mm, and each is characterized by an almost complete absence of screen frames around the entire perimeter. Samsung proposes to additionally equip them with decorative frames - in this case they will turn into giant analogues of Samsung The Frame interior TVs, stylized as a painting and available in Russia from June 2021. The similarity will be enhanced by the switchable function of displaying famous (or unknown) paintings on the screen of a switched off TV. artists.
